1,043,342 (one million forty-three thousand three hundred forty-two) is an even 7-digit number. It is a composite number with 4 divisors, and factors as 2 × 521,671. Written other ways, in hexadecimal, 0xFEB8E.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 1043342, here are decompositions:

  • 19 + 1043323 = 1043342
  • 31 + 1043311 = 1043342
  • 43 + 1043299 = 1043342
  • 151 + 1043191 = 1043342
  • 211 + 1043131 = 1043342
  • 229 + 1043113 = 1043342
  • 331 + 1043011 = 1043342
  • 439 + 1042903 = 1043342

Showing the first eight; more decompositions exist.
